区块大小在加密货币中的作用是什么(区块大小在加密怎么设置)

标题:区块大小在加密货币中的作用及其设置方法

区块大小在加密货币中的作用是什么(区块大小在加密怎么设置)

文章:

在加密货币的世界中,区块大小是一个至关重要的参数。它不仅影响着区块链的性能,还直接关系到网络的安全性和去中心化的程度。以下将详细介绍区块大小在加密货币中的作用以及如何在加密货币中设置区块大小。

一、区块大小在加密货币中的作用

1. 影响交易处理速度:区块大小决定了每次区块中可以包含的交易数量。区块大小越大,每次区块生成的交易处理速度越快,从而提高了整个网络的交易效率。

2. 影响网络扩展性:区块大小直接影响到区块链的扩展性。当区块大小较小时,网络扩展性受限,可能会出现拥堵现象。而增大区块大小可以提高网络扩展性,适应更多用户的需求。

3. 影响去中心化程度:区块大小与去中心化程度密切相关。较小的区块大小意味着更多的人可以参与到挖矿过程中,从而提高去中心化程度。然而,过小的区块大小会导致交易处理速度降低,可能不利于去中心化网络的稳定性。

4. 影响网络安全性:区块大小与网络安全性有关。较小的区块大小可能导致矿工之间竞争激烈,从而提高网络安全性。而较大的区块大小可能使得矿工更容易联合攻击网络。

二、区块大小在加密货币中的设置方法

1. 针对区块链系统进行设置:对于已存在的区块链系统,如比特币,可以通过修改相关参数来调整区块大小。例如,比特币在2017年升级至 SegWit 后,允许单个区块大小最大为1MB。

2. 设计新的区块链系统:在设计新的区块链系统时,可以在系统设计中明确规定区块大小。例如,以太坊在创世区块中规定了区块大小为2MB。

3. 使用分片技术:分片技术可以将区块链数据分散到多个区块中,从而提高区块大小。例如,波卡(Polkadot)采用了分片技术,允许每个分片拥有更大的区块大小。

总结:

区块大小在加密货币中扮演着举足轻重的角色。它不仅影响交易处理速度和网络扩展性,还与去中心化程度和网络安全性密切相关。在设置区块大小时,可以根据实际需求选择合适的方法。对于已存在的区块链系统,可以通过修改相关参数来调整区块大小;对于新的区块链系统,可以在设计阶段明确规定区块大小;此外,还可以使用分片技术来提高区块大小。

相关问题清单及其解答:

1. 问题:区块大小对加密货币的交易速度有什么影响?

解答: 区块大小直接影响交易速度。区块越大,每次区块中可以包含的交易越多,交易处理速度就越快。

2. 问题:如何调整比特币的区块大小?

解答: 比特币的区块大小可以通过升级到支持更大区块的版本(如SegWit)来调整,或者通过修改相关参数来实现。

3. 问题:区块大小与区块链去中心化程度有何关系?

解答: 区块大小与去中心化程度相关。较小的区块大小意味着更多人可以参与到挖矿过程中,提高去中心化程度。

4. 问题:如何设计一个具有可调节区块大小的区块链系统?

解答: 在设计区块链系统时,可以设置一个最大区块大小限制,并根据网络需求和性能调整这个限制。

5. 问题:为什么以太坊的区块大小是2MB?

解答: 以太坊在创世区块中规定了区块大小为2MB,这是设计决策的一部分,旨在平衡交易速度和去中心化程度。

6. 问题:分片技术如何提高区块大小?

解答: 分片技术将区块链数据分散到多个区块中,每个分片可以拥有更大的区块大小,从而提高整体区块大小。

7. 问题:区块大小对区块链的扩展性有何影响?

解答: 增大区块大小可以提高区块链的扩展性,使网络能够处理更多的交易。

8. 问题:区块大小过大是否会影响网络安全?

解答: 区块大小过大可能会导致矿工更容易联合攻击网络,从而影响网络安全。

9. 问题:为什么有些加密货币选择较小的区块大小?

解答: 一些加密货币选择较小的区块大小是为了提高去中心化程度和网络安全,但可能会降低交易处理速度。

10. 问题:如何监控区块大小对区块链性能的影响?

解答: 可以通过监控区块链网络中的交易吞吐量、区块生成时间等指标来评估区块大小对区块链性能的影响。

版权声明:如无特殊标注,文章均来自网络,本站编辑整理,转载时请以链接形式注明文章出处,请自行分辨。

本文链接:http://www.carlang.cn/qukuailian/13281.html